To avoid ivtv memory allocation error with i810 run the following:

echo "vm.min_free_kbytes = 16384" >> /etc/sysctl.conf

You will need to reboot for the change to take effect.

I am using an Intel ca810e motherboard with embedded i810 VGA. The i810 is using the BIOS/Linux default of 16MBs graphics memory out of 128MBs total system RAM.

Celeron 533MHz
PVR-350

Your own results may vary.

The above was not needed with KnoppMyth R4V5.

Additional hint:

Whatever you add to /etc/sysctl.conf can be activated immediately without a reboot by using:

Code:
sysctl -p


or the specific addition can be activated like this:

Code:
sysctl -w vm.min_free_kbytes=16384


Saves you another reboot.

sysctl -w vm.min_free_kbytes=16384

is not required for the Intel CA810E motherboard if another 128MBs is added so total system memory is 256MBs.
